ABOUT THE ROLE

📍 Paarden Eiland, Cape Town
🕘 Full-Time | In-Office
🏢 WOMAG

 

WOMAG is looking for a highly organised and proactive Sales Administrator to support one of our external sales executives within our natural stone, porcelain and surface solutions division.

Working in a fast-paced architectural and design-focused environment, this role is responsible for the behind-the-scenes coordination and administration that keeps projects, orders and client communication running smoothly.

You’ll assist with quotes, order processing, workflow coordination and day-to-day client communication while working closely with designers, architects, contractors, developers and homeowners.

This role is ideal for someone who thrives in an organised but fast-moving environment, enjoys administration and coordination, and has a professional approach when dealing with clients and project-related communication.

Key Responsibilities

  • Providing administrative support to an external sales executive
  • Preparing quotes, invoices and sales-related documentation
  • Processing orders and assisting with order tracking
  • Coordinating client queries, collections and deliveries
  • Liaising with designers, contractors, architects and homeowners
  • Assisting with workflow management and prioritisation
  • Following up on outstanding information, approvals and documentation
  • Maintaining accurate customer and sales records
  • Coordinating internally with sales, operations and logistics teams
  • Assisting with showroom administration and day-to-day operational support
  • Helping ensure a seamless and professional customer experience throughout the sales process

Requirements

  • Previous experience in administration, sales support or a coordinator role
  • Strong organisational and multitasking skills
  • Excellent attention to detail
  • Strong communication and interpersonal skills
  • Ability to work in a fast-paced environment and manage multiple priorities
  • Professional and confident when dealing with clients
  • Computer literate and comfortable working across multiple systems

Advantageous

  • Experience within interiors, architecture, construction, kitchens, tiles, stone, décor or luxury retail
  • Experience working with quotes, invoicing and order coordination
  • An interest in design, interiors and architectural finishes

This role is essentially the administrative and coordination support behind an external sales executive — managing quotes, orders, client communication and workflow to keep projects moving smoothly within a fast-paced stone, tile and architectural surfaces environment.
